SNDA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2018 in Review

90 of the 4,363 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Sonida Senior Living (SNDA) for Q1 2018, worth a combined $298M — down 21% from $377M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 12 funds opened new SNDA positions and 10 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 28 added to existing stakes and 34 trimmed.

The largest buyer was SG Capital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$9.7M. The largest seller was Fort Washington Investment Advisors, exiting entirely with an estimated $12.9M sold.
